While I was trying to test things in my code, I received the following
error trying to read the file:

ValueError: Invalid mode ('rtb')

Looking a little bit deeper, the issue stems from these lines in codecs.py:

876 # Force opening of the file in binary mode
877 mode = mode + 'b'
--> 878 file = builtin.open(filename, mode, buffering)

What exactly am I supposed to do in this case? I haven't modified any
pre-given function.
